Honoring Hunter Spangler on winning a 2025 Division III State Track and Field Championship.
This bill (SR 134) is a resolution honoring Hunter Spangler for winning the 2025 Division III State Track and Field Championship. It formally commends his athletic achievement through a legislative resolution. As a commemorative measure, it does not create new laws or affect any policies. The resolution directly recognizes one individual's accomplishment in a specific sports competition.
